A novel approach to prepare zinc oxide films: excimer laser irradiation of sol–gel derived precursor films
TLDR
In this article, the structural characteristics, optical and electrical properties of the laser-irradiated films were investigated and compared with those of heat-treated films, and the differences in crystallinity and orientation were explained in terms of the thermal effect caused by laser irradiation.About:
